A DC Surge Protective Device is a crucial component in electrical systems designed to safeguard against potentially damaging surges or transients in direct current (DC) lines. These devices, often referred to as surge arresters or surge suppressors, play a vital role in protecting sensitive electronic equipment from the effects of electrical disturbances.
The DC Surge Protective Device is specifically designed to limit the voltage of transient surges to a safe level or divert the excess energy away from the equipment. This is achieved through the incorporation of non-linear voltage-limiting components that respond quickly to surges, effectively clamping the voltage and preventing damage to connected devices.
In DC power systems, such protective devices are essential to ensure the reliability and longevity of critical components like batteries, inverters, and power converters. By limiting the impact of surges, the DC Surge Protective Device helps maintain stable operation and prevents costly downtime and repairs.
